< b > 3 < /b > cylinders Most of the 3 cylinders are the road. Vertical as the Triumph 750 of 69, or inclined as the 73 Laverda and Triumph Daytona and Speed Triple. The first 3 Japanese cylinders are 2 times: Kawa 500 H1, Suzuki GT 750. The first 4 Japanese time was the 1976 Yamaha XS 750. The first (and last) 3 cylinder Honda imported into France is a 2 time, NS 400 R (1984), with a layout of cylinders in V (two vertical) and one in l�horizontale. C�EST the niche that exploit Benelli and Laverda, each contributing to the development of its 3 legs. Beautiful beasts in Outlook!

< b > the 6-cylinder < /b > The first 6 cylinder is not Japanese but Italian. In 1974, Benelli sells a 750 cc 6-cylinder simple ACT. In 1978, it will be the turn of with the CBX 1000 sublissime Honda and Kawasaki Z1300. Only 6 cylinder v, the Laverda will be reserved for competition (d�ailleurs changing!). In 1988, Honda team its GoldWing d�un 6-cylinder flat 1520 cm3.
